Whats hall effect sensors is? And when its nots official pad, often durability issue, waht do you think about this? but for my pc, this pad seems wonderfull.
@jonathannguyen1471
@jonathannguyen1471 Жыл бұрын
@@Olivier.Colonna-Comedien Hall Effect sensors for the joysticks uses magnets to detect movement of the joysticks. This is better than compared to traditional joysticks since traditional joysticks has friction between the contact part and carbon film material, which results in wear and eventually drift. Whereas since hall effect sensors don't have physical contact with the magnet, which means that it doesn't physical wear and drift.

@OmairArif Жыл бұрын
I got my unit yesterday. My main complaint is compatibility wise this controller is a massive step back compared to 8bitdo's previous models. Previous controllers had 4 modes and you could use them as you saw fit. With this controller, PC and android can only use it in Xbox mode with the 2.4ghz dongle. This makes it annoying if you want to use it with a tablet or laptop, since you can't use the Bluetooth built into the device, and since you can't pair it as a Switch controller you can't access the Gyro. When you try to use the bluetooth on a PC it constantly disconnects and shows up as an unknown controller. Additionally people how found that many devices, like the Steam Deck, don't work with it at all either via Bluetooth or 2.4ghz. Which is crazy as both Xbox and Switch first party controllers work completely fine on the Steam Deck. My secondary complaint is that they didn't include height adjustable sticks, or at least incorporate the mechanism and sell them as an addon, like Guilikit does. This could have been the ultimate "elite" controller if they added that. Now if you want hall effect for the no drift and smaller deadzones, you have to pick between a Gulikit controller, which has the adjustable sticks, or an 8bitdo ultimate, which has the paddles.
